I had the same issue with my 2009 P4 and I don't think the 2010 P4 is different; only the internal cable routing is simpeler on the 2010 P4, since it uses the improved ICS3.
I was no problem in my case. What i did is use a piece of outher plastic cable on the front derailleur inner cable, like used on cyclocross road bikes (not normal outer cable which is to thick but thin dirt protectors). Only the front inner derailleur cable really rubbed on the downtube of the P4.
Even without 'a solution' i found it really isn't a problem or issue and i think you can ride it 'like it is' without any problem.
